It was revealed that, by transforming the wire cross-section of the hollow super-elastic Ti-Ni alloy round wires, anisotropic orthodontic force in bending properties could be obtained with super-elasticity.
As a verified by cantilever test and three-point bending test of the transformed specimens, a two-dimensional orthodontic force, which was different in each bending direction, was obtained.

Spatial motion of a tooth produced by orthodontic forces is discussed in this paper. Rotation center and resistance center of the tooth are computed from parameters obtained by observing fringe patterns on five chosen points.

This paper presents a method of measuring 3 D minute displacement field of cranio-facial bone by speckle photography.Multiple specklegrams are used in this method.Real spatialdisplacement is computed by the measurement of in-plane translations perpendicular to some viewingdirections and the use of projection transformation relation of the displacement vector.As a cal-culating example,the initial reaction of craniofacial bone produced by orthodontic forces is mea-sured.The experimental results are in agreement with the results obtained by holographic interfe-rometry.

In our experment through the methods of histochemistry and the techniques of incorporation of tetracyline, we emphatically explored the changes and mechanism that alveolar bone respond to mechanical force,especially study the changes of alveolar bone adjacent to the hyalinizecl area.The rcsnlts suggest; orthodontic forces inhabited alkaline phosphatase activity and tetracyline complex on the bone surfaces in the pressure zones of the periodontal member depending on magnitude of the force,the change was associated with inhibited bone formation and subsequent initiation of bone resorption.The intense alkaline phosphatase activity and tetracycline was found on the tension sids with low force.There was no change in group of high forces.It suggested that bone formation was associated with the value of force.
